{"id":7710,"title":"Megan Michalak","kind":"bio","url":"https://www.videohistoryproject.org/megan-michalak","version":"9aca8249722d99d9c186b20df5ac9e0d591be78e065f4245d7ee4a8355b4fb27","modified":"2011-06-18T00:00:28+00:00","credits":[],"authorKeys":[],"subjects":["bio"],"metadata":[{"label":"First name","value":"Megan","url":null},{"label":"Last name","value":"Michalak","url":null}],"citations":{"page":"\u0022Megan Michalak.\u0022 Video History Project, Experimental Television Center, 2011. https://www.videohistoryproject.org/megan-michalak.","publication":null,"risUrl":"https://www.videohistoryproject.org/citation/7710.ris"},"links":[{"label":"https://meganmichalak.com/home.html","url":"https://meganmichalak.com/home.html","relationship":"record body link","contentType":null}],"sections":[{"name":"body","source":"VHP record body","generated":false,"characters":818},{"name":"summary","source":"existing VHP generated summary","generated":true,"characters":626}],"content":{"section":"body","source":"VHP record body","generated":false,"text":"Buffalo, New York-based multi-media artist Megan Michalak will complete her current project KINOMIC Redistribution System (kinetic\u002Beconomic) created in collaboration with Stephanie Rothenberg. Described as an educational, interactive game that parodies the role of dominant institutions such as the World Bank and WTO in regulating economic relations between developing and developed countries, the work will be presented as an installation in August 2009 at Gallery Titanik in Turku, Finland. Megan Michalak\u0027s work has been presented at Smack Mellon Gallery (NYC), The Bronx Museum of the Arts, The Silver Lake Film Festival (Los Angeles), the SF Cinemateque, Dance Theater Workshop, among others. She was recently awarded a NYSCA Individual Arts Award for work in film and media. https://meganmichalak.com/home.html.","offset":0,"nextOffset":null,"totalCharacters":818,"complete":true},"rightsUrl":"https://www.videohistoryproject.org/terms-service"}
